Studio Programming & Operations Manager

Maestre Arts — Boise,  (Part-Time | On-Site for Programs)

Maestre Arts is a multidisciplinary creative studio working at the intersection of music, design, and technology. Our programming is designed to expose the local and visiting creative community to high-quality creative and technical work—through live sessions, talks, workshops, and curated experiences—while maintaining high standards of execution and sustainability.

We’re looking for a Studio Programming & Operations Manager to take ownership of programming, coordination, and studio operations. This role exists so the studio can operate consistently and professionally, with clear ownership over execution and decision-making.

This role is not about vibes, hype, or social energy—it’s about judgment, execution, and follow-through.

Core Responsibilities
  • Plan and execute 2–3 curated programs per month
  • Own logistics end-to-end: scheduling, setup, teardown, hospitality, and timelines
  • Serve as the primary on-site point person during programs
  • Coordinate artists, speakers, collaborators, vendors, and attendees
  • Maintain the studio calendar, systems, and operational order
  • Handle inbound inquiries and initiate selective outbound outreach
  • Identify problems early and resolve them independently
  • Ensure programs reflect the studio’s standards, intent, and mission
Programming & Curation (Local + National)
  • Curate and coordinate local and national artists, speakers, and collaborators
  • Apply the same standards of taste, preparation, and professionalism regardless of origin
  • Balance familiarity with discernment—local does not mean default, and national does not imply prestige
  • Initiate outreach selectively and intentionally; this is programming, not volume booking
  • Manage communication, scheduling, and light logistics with autonomy and restraint
  • Flag strong opportunities while protecting the studio from misalignment or over commitment
Types of Programs You’d Oversee
  • Live performance sessions (intimate, audience present, often recorded)
  • Curated showcases (2–4 artists, structured programming)
  • Private listening sessions or invite-only industry nights
  • Workshops or talks centered on music, technology, or creative process
  • Content‑first sessions designed for filming and distribution
  • Occasional private rentals or brand‑led activations

These programs are intentionally small, controlled, and quality‑driven—not open mics, parties, or generic networking mixers.

  • Plan programs with clear awareness of budget constraints and expected income
  • Make programming decisions that balance creative quality with financial sustainability
  • Track basic program economics (costs, revenue, profit targets)
  • Adjust scale, format, or frequency based on results
  • Treat programs as experiments with feedback, not guaranteed entitlements
